The leaver who could still read email eight months on.

Disabled in the HR system. Laptop returned. Still signed in on a phone, still receiving every email to a shared mailbox they had been added to.

Disabling an account does not kill existing sessions, and it does not remove the phone from the mailbox. Revoking sessions does. Removing the device from Intune does. Neither happened because neither was on the list.

The same day leaver process

Disable the account, revoke all sessions, reset the password, remove from every group and shared mailbox, retire or wipe the device in Intune, convert the mailbox to shared with forwarding to the manager, reclaim the licence after thirty days. Written down, in that order, done by whoever is on shift.

It takes twenty minutes. Not having it is how you end up explaining to a client why their emails were read by someone who does not work for you.
